Mental Health Literacy Among Female Community Health Workers: A Multi-setting Cross-sectional Study

by

This study examined mental health knowledge among 454 female community health workers in Indonesia. Many had misconceptions about mental illness, including its causes, symptoms, and treatment. For example, most believed stress and personal weakness cause mental illness, while fewer recognized hereditary factors. A mixed-methods exploration on whether and how community health navigators impact the mental health of adults with chronic health conditions in ENCOMPASS

by

This study looked at how the Community Health Navigator (CHN) program, part of the ENCOMPASS study in Calgary, Canada, helps patients with chronic health conditions (CHCs) manage their mental health, particularly anxiety and depression. CHNs assist patients by connecting them to care, resources, and offering emotional support. Where there is no specialist – Improving Mental Health Literacy of Frontline Community Health Workers in a Rural District of Pakistan: The mPareshan Project

by

This study evaluated a training program in Pakistan that improved community health workers' ability to identify and address anxiety and depression. Lady Health Workers (LHWs) and Supervisors (LHSs) received training adapted to the local context. After the training, participants showed significant improvements in knowledge and skills. Examining the challenges encountered by community health workers and empowering them to address mental health disorders: A phenomenological study in Indonesia

by

This study explored the challenges faced by community health workers (CHWs) in Indonesia while providing mental health services. Key challenges included family stigma and limited understanding of mental disorders. CHWs addressed these by staying motivated, building confidence, and improving communication with families and patients. Estimating Mental Health Care Shortfalls between Patient’s Need and Health System Capacity A Cross-Sectional Analysis of Data from 144 Countries and Territories

by

This study examined the gap between mental health service capacity and patient needs in 144 countries. Using data on population, healthcare workers, and mental disorder prevalence, the analysis showed most countries lacked sufficient resources to meet demand, especially under scenarios requiring frequent patient visits.
